Building a Foundation of Trust
One of the key components of strong team dynamics is trust. Without trust among team members, it is difficult for a team to work together effectively. In college basketball, trust is built through communication, reliability, and consistency. Players must trust that their teammates will fulfill their roles on the court, communicate effectively, and support each other through both victories and defeats.
Developing trust among team members often starts off the court, through team-building exercises, team meals, and social events. These activities help players get to know each other on a personal level and build relationships that extend beyond the basketball court. When players trust each other both on and off the court, they are more likely to work together cohesively and support each other through challenges.
Effective Communication
Communication is another essential aspect of team dynamics in college basketball. Strong communication among team members helps players understand their roles, coordinate plays, and provide feedback to each other. Effective communication also fosters a sense of unity and camaraderie among players, leading to a more cohesive team overall.
In college basketball, communication is often practiced through verbal cues, hand signals, and eye contact. Players must be able to communicate quickly and effectively during fast-paced games, relying on their communication skills to coordinate plays and make split-second decisions. When players communicate well with each other, they are able to anticipate each other’s movements, adjust their strategies on the fly, and support each other through difficult moments.
